首页
沸点
课程
数据标注
HOT
AI Coding
更多
直播
活动
APP
插件
直播
活动
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
登录
注册
手写Element Plus UI 组件库
supperEditor
创建于2024-11-28
订阅专栏
从零读懂 Element Plus 源码,打造属于自己 UI 组件库
等 19 人订阅
共10篇文章
创建于2024-11-28
订阅专栏
默认顺序
默认顺序
最早发布
最新发布
Element Plus 源码:手写 ElButton 组件全部功能
一、前言 这篇文章我将会详细的向你们介绍 Button 组件的设计思路和功能实现。这篇文章也是正式开始我们手写组件库的第一个组件,应该有很多人从刚开始学 Element Plus 是从 Button开
Sass 封装组件级项目样式:手写 ElementPlus
一、前言 设计一个组件库的样式最重要的就是一点就是样式的高复用性和低耦合度。在一个项目中每个组件会用大量的公共样式,为了确保组件在不同的场景、布局中的样式保持统一,减少样式干扰的可能性。 组件样式的命
Element Plus 组件极致封装 defineProps
一、前言 Element Plus 组件库中有非常多组件且组件之间复用性也比较高。在 Vue 组件开发过程中 props 是数据传输的核心,而 props 在组件库中有需要定义类型或者校验默认值等信息
手写 Element Plus : 搭建 Element Plus 组件打包配置(三)
这篇文章主要介绍打包的核心流程。搞懂这篇文章,我相信你应该对 Element Plus 打包流程有个清晰的认识了,可以去构建自己搭建的组件库了。最好按顺序来看先看完第一第二篇文章再来看这个更容易理解
手写 Element Plus : 搭建 Element Plus 组件打包配置(二)
一、前言 Rollup 和 Gulp 是 Element Plus 打包过程中的两个重要工具。Rollup 负责模块化打包,而 Gulp 则负责任务调度和自动化。
Element Plus 源码 : 搭建 Element Plus 组件库打包配置(一)
Element Plus 源码的打包过程比较复杂,初次看很难理解源码中部分代码的用途。阶段性手写源码难度较大。通过这篇文章,我将让你理解 Element Plus 源码中的组件打包结构
Element Plus 源码:Icon 组件最详细实现
Element Plus 组件最简单入手的就是 icon 组件,所以先从 icon 组件来大概了解整个项目处理组件的基本原理,由浅入深,能让你了解到ELement Plus组件的基本实现
Element Plus 源码手写: Element Plus 的 commitlint配置
主要讲述了如何再项目中使用 commitlint 和在手写组件库中如何配置 commitlint 和 husky
手写 Element Plus : Element Plus 的 ESLint 、 Prettier 配置
Element Plus 使用 ESLint 和 Prettier 的配置以及 Prettier 和 EditorConfig 的使用。还介绍了( Husky、lint-staged)和配置示例
手写 Element Plus:用Monorepo架构搭建Element Plus
本文介绍了 Element Plus 源码项目的目录结构及开发环境搭建,重点阐述了使用 pnpm 的 monorepo 管理模块化代码的优势和具体实现方法。涵盖了幽灵依赖问题的原理及解决方案。